Web Assets Nigeria announces new tool to fight crime and terrorism

Web Assets Nigeria Limited has announced that the Hawk Eye Global Crime Reporting System is now available to Nigerians in Federal Capital Territory and Lagos to report crime and other incidents to law enforcement.

The company further stated that it plans to roll out to all other states over the next 12 months.

The Nigeria police force which is generally rated as a world class police force when performing outside the country and under the United Nations was recently rated as one of the worst police Force in Africa, something most observers say is due to lack of resources.

With the introduction of the Hawk Eye Crime Reporter the Nigeria Police Force can be more effective to take on the challenges of fighting crime in the country. While Hawk Eye Crime Reporter does not provide it with all necessary resources it is a step in the right direction.

Hawk Eye Global Crime Report provides an App that would allow citizens to anonymously report crimes from their mobile phone using voice, video and images. The System also offers an enterprise system with Patrol vehicle monitoring, Dispatching, Reports, Business Intelligence and Analytics.

Patrol Vehicles are equipped with handheld Mobile Device Terminal and iPolice application which allow officers to locate crime scene quickly, conduct facial recognition search on suspects, make arrests, gather statements from suspects, witnesses and complainants as well as gather digital evidence from the field.

“We have deployed solar powered Command and Control Centers at Force HQ, Lagos and FCT Command, trained more than 600 officers, 113 DPO’s and supplied mobile device terminals for patrol vehicles in both commands, our goal is to deploy to all the other states over the next 12 months” said Umar Mustapha, MD/COO Web Assets Nig.

The system, which was developed by US based technology company, BBGN&K LLC was donated to the police by web Assets Nigeria Limited and is maintained under a public private partnership agreement by the company.

“We have to do what we can to help, we have social responsibility as businesses, to our communities to help fight this engulfing criminality that is all around us” said Kayode Aladesuyi, Founder and Chief Technology Officer, Web Asset Nigeria Limited

The Hawk Eye mobile phone app is now available in English and native languages for free download in Google play and iTunes store.
